Title it Argumentative Essay. Skip 2 lines and indent for the beginning of your paragraph. Press the tab key to indent when you begin a new paragraph. The step by step guide for your introduction is found below. Use complete sentences with correct punctuation!

Introduction (5-7 sentences)
Hook the reader with a question or alarming statistic.
Background information- 2 sentences about your topic
State your thesis. Do not use word like I or in my opinion.
Give a one sentence preview (list) of your reasons that support your claim. Use commas to list each reason briefly.

Body Paragraph 1

Begin with a topic sentence that identifies one main idea or reason that supports your claim.
The following sentences will be evidence to support your reasoning. You must use a variety of evidence for each reason. Examples of strong evidence include facts (statistics), studies, surveys, expert opinion, examples, and details.
When you include evidence from another source, you must cite the URL next to your evidence.
